

The Tale of Tsar Saltan
Directed by Sarik Andreasyan
One dark winter evening, the young tsar Saltan was lucky enough to find himself a tsarina from a simple Russian family. He was so impressed by the speech of the young charmer that he married her the same evening, and took her two sisters with him to the palace as servants. However, the treacherous girls do not share the happiness of their luckier sister and begin to plot. Saltan leaves for a long military campaign, during which the young queen gives birth to his son. The evil sisters write a dispatch to the tsar, where they brazenly lie about the child: they say, the queen gave birth to someone unknown, "neither a son nor a daughter." Saltan is upset, but orders to wait until his return. The sisters substitute the letter, and as a result, the girl and her son are sealed in a wooden barrel and thrown into the ocean in the best sadistic traditions.
